Rodriguez Torches Rainiers for 5 Hits
Friday, April 4th, 1997
It doesn't happen very often, but it did for Tony Rodriguez today -- a 5-hit effort. He went on a rampage at Premont Grounds and paced the River Rats to a 8-7 win over the Tacoma Rainiers.

After his dynamite batting performance, the Spokane shortstop told reporters that he "just tried to get in a good count and have a good at-bat. That's all I can control."

His philosophy paid dividends today. He slammed 5 hits in 5 tries and put his name in the record book. Tony Rodriguez singled in the 2nd, singled in the 4th, hit a solo-shot off Brad Rigby in the 6th, singled in the 7th and hit a two-run home run off Carlos Reyes in the 8th.

Looking at his season stats, Rodriguez has compiled a .381 batting average and a .409 on-base percentage, while hitting 2 home runs and driving in 3 runs.
